Product Overview
National Mediclaim Plus Health Insurance Plan is an inpatient hospitalization policy, along with host of other benefits like - Day Care Treatments, Pre & Post Hospitalization expenses, Ayurvedic & Homeopathic Treatments, etc.
Unique Features of National Insurance Mediclaim Plus Policy
- Pre-Existing Disease are covered after 3 years
- Ayurveda and Homeopathy are covered
- Maternity Covered after 2 years
- Air Ambulance covered in Plan B & C
- Medical emergency reunion covered in Plan B & C
- Some Organ Specific are Covered after 1 year like ENT disorder etc.

Critical features of National Insurance Mediclaim Plus Policy
- Room rent:
Limits imposed towards room and ICU rent expenses
This Product has 3 variants Plan-A, Plan-B, Plan-C
- Plan A Room rent limit 1% and ICU 2% of the sum insured per day or maximum up to Rs 15000/- per day
- Plan B Room and ICU rent is up to Rs 15000/- per day
- Plan C Room and ICU rent limit is up to Rs 20000/- per day
- Co-Pay:
Specific % of admissible claim amount to be borne by Insured
- 20% copayment clause for treatment in non-network hospital
- Limit for cataract surgery -Plan A- 15% of sum insured or INR 60,000 whichever is lower/Plan B- Up to INR 80,000 /Plan C-Up to INR 1,00,000
- No Claim Bonus:
Health Insurance policies may offer Cumulative Bonus wherein for every claim free year, the Sum Insured is increased by a certain percentage at the time of renewal
5% of basic sum insured up to a maximum of 50 % for each unclaimed year in case opted for (The cumulative bonus is reduced by 5% of sum insured once a claim is made)
- Pre-Existing Diseases:
Means any condition, ailment or injury or related condition(s) for which you had signs or symptoms, and / or were diagnosed, and / or received medical advice/ treatment, within 48 months prior to the first policy issued by the insurer
- This plans has a waiting period of 3 years is case of pre-existing diseases
- Maternity has a waiting period of 2 years
Eligibility Criteria
- Minimum Age of Entry:- Children - 3 months and 18 years / Adult - 18 years
- Maximum age of Entry:- 65 years
- Sum Insured:-
Plan A - Rs 2/3/4/5/6/7/8/9/10 Lakhs
Plan B - Rs 15/20/25 Lakhs
Plan C - Rs 30/40/50 Lakhs
- Policy Tenure:- 1 year
- Premium Calculated on Basis of:- Age, Zone (i.e. sum Insured Choosen)
Add-ons
- Pre-existing Diabetes/Hypertension (as Floater):
Pre-existing Diabetes & Hypertension –
- First yr – up to 25% of SI
- Second yr – up to 50% of SI
- Third yr – up to 75% of SI
- Out-patient Treatment (as Floater in a policy year):
The Company shall pay up to the limit, as stated in the schedule with respect of
- Out-patient consultations by a medical practitioner
- Diagnostic tests prescribed by a medical practitioner
- Medicines/drugs prescribed by a medical practitioner
- Out-patient dental treatment
- Critical Illness (per insured person in a policy year):
- Critical illness means stroke resulting in permanent symptoms, cancer of specified severity, kidney failure requiring regular dialysis, major organ/ bone marrow transplant, multiple sclerosis with persisting symptoms and open chest CABG (Coronary Artery Bypass Graft), permanent paralysis of limbs and blindness.
- Waiting Period of 90 days from the inception date of the policy.
- Survival Period - The Insured needs to survive for a period of 30 days from the date of the diagnosis of the Critical Illness.
Additional Discounts
- Insured will get a Family discount of 10% if 2 or more members are covered under a single policy
- Insurance will get a Youth discount of 10% under this plan
- Discount for multi-year polices-4 % discount for opting 2yr policy tenure and for 3yrs tenure 7%((including premium for optional covers)
Exclusions
- Vaccination and Inoculation of any kind unless it is post-animal bite
- General debility and Run down conditions
- Circumcision, Cosmetic surgery, Plastic surgery.
- HIV/AIDS
- Psychiatric and psychosomatic disorders
- Injury arising out of drug/alcohol abuse
- War, act of foreign enemy, ionizing radiation and nuclear weapon.
- Naturopathy
- Experimental or unproven treatment
- All external equipments.
- Dental treatments
- Medical Expenses relating to any hospitalisation primarily and specifically for diagnostic, X-ray or laboratory examinations and investigations
- Expenses relating to any hospitalisation primarily and specifically for diagnostic, X-ray or laboratory examinations and investigations

Tax Benefits
When you pay the premium for your health insurance policy, you are liable to get a tax rebate under section 80D of the Income Tax Act, 1961.
